Bukayo Saka commemorated his incredible hat-trick achievement, which included a stunning second goal which nobody (except Arsenal fans) saw coming, by posting to his Instagram account. Saka included the caption “Honoured to have scored the first hat-trick of my career! Important steps taken towards qualification”, to which Declan Rice commented a star emoji, hinting at his Staboy nickname.

Further, Declan Rice even posted a picture of him and Saka, with Saka commenting two heart emojis – One red, one white. Coincidence? I think not.


In all seriousness, we all know that Rice and Saka are mates on and off the pitch for England duty. However, the fact that Saka had commented red and white emojis on Rice’s post has fans thinking that Saka has turned into an agent, trying to secure Mikel Arteta’s ideal signing for him.
